How much do remote care man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 21,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ote care manager in Virginia is $55,874.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$41,600.00 and $63,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ote care manager?

A Remote Care Manager is a healthcare professional who monitors and supports patients remotely, often using technology like phone calls, video chats, or digital health platforms. They work with patients to manage chronic conditions, coordinate care, and provide education on treatment plans. Their role helps improve patient outcomes by ensuring continuous monitoring, early intervention, and communication with healthcare providers.

What are the typical responsibilities and daily tasks of a remote care manager?

As a Remote Care Manager, your day-to-day responsibilities generally include assessing patients’ needs, coordinating care plans, monitoring progress, and providing ongoing support via phone, video calls, or secure messaging platforms. You’ll routinely collaborate with physicians, nurses, and external providers to ensure comprehensive patient care and may also help patients navigate health resources or follow-up appointments. Documentation and updates in electronic health records are essential, along with adapting care strategies to fit each individual’s situation. While tasks can differ by employer, this role is highly collaborative and combines clinical expertise with digital communication to improve patient outcomes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ote care manager?

To thrive as a Remote Care Manager, you need a background in nursing or healthcare, expertise in care coordination, and often a relevant degree or licensure such as RN or LCSW. Familiarity with telehealth platforms, electronic health records (EHRs), and case management software is typically required. Strong interpersonal communication, organizational skills, and the ability to motivate and support patients remotely are key soft skills. These abilities are crucial for ensuring high-quality, continuous care and effective patient outcomes in a virtual environment.

Job description

Position Overview

My Light Counseling Center is actively seeking a dedicated and fully licensed mental health counselor to join our innovative team in providing remote care to our diverse client base. In this full-time position, you will play a vital role in delivering evidence-based therapeutic services, conducting comprehensive assessments, and developing personalized treatment plans aimed at improving mental health outcomes for our clients. Your expertise and compassion will be pivotal in helping individuals navigate their mental health challenges, ultimately contributing to their overall well-being.

About the Organization

Located in Richmond, Virginia, My Light Counseling Center is a progressive community mental health center committed to making mental health care accessible to all individuals, regardless of background. Our team consists of experienced licensed therapists who work collaboratively to create a supportive and understanding environment for our clients. We pride ourselves on our emphasis on cultural competence and diversity, ensuring that we cater to the unique needs of various populations within our community.

Work Environment

As a remote-based Counselor, you will engage with clients primarily through telehealth platforms. This setting provides flexibility while allowing you to maintain essential connections with clients. You will work closely with a multidisciplinary team of professionals, fostering collaboration to ensure the best possible support for our clients. Regular business hours will be supplemented by occasional evening shifts, allowing for comprehensive client coverage and access to mental health resources at all times.

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ct thorough assessments and evaluations to accurately determine clients' mental health needs, crafting individualized treatment plans based on these findings.
  • Provide evidence-based therapy sessions—either individually, in groups, or for families—utilizing a variety of therapeutic approaches tailored to meet the specific mental health concerns of each client.
  • Collaborate with case managers, psychiatrists, and other healthcare professionals to coordinate holistic care, ensuring no aspect of a client’s mental health journey is overlooked.
  • Offer crisis intervention and support to clients in acute distress, using your clinical skills and compassionate demeanor to assess and de-escalate emergency situations.
  • Actively participate in community outreach programs and educational initiatives designed to promote mental health awareness and foster a more inclusive culture around mental health.
Patient Population / Client Focus

At My Light Counseling Center, our clientele is incredibly diverse, encompassing individuals from various ethnic, cultural, and socioeconomic backgrounds. As a mental health counselor, you will have the opportunity to work with clients facing a range of issues, including anxiety, depression, trauma, and relationship challenges. Your role will be instrumental in building therapeutic relationships that empower clients to share their experiences and engage in their healing processes.

Qualifications
  • A current and independent license as a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W),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C), Licensed Marriage and Family Therapist (LMFT), or Doctor of Psychology (PsyD).
  • A master’s degree or doctoral degree in Social Work, Marriage and Family Therapy, Mental Health Counseling, or Psychology.
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ills, allowing you to effectively establish rapport and foster trust with clients.
  • Strong cultural competence, demonstrating sensitivity and adaptability in working with individuals from varying backgrounds.
  • Excellent organizational and time-management abilities to maintain accurate documentation and meet deadlines.
Preferred Experience
  • Prior experience working in community mental health settings or with telehealth platforms is advantageous but not mandatory.
  • Demonstrated ability to engage in crisis intervention, showing confidence in managing high-stress scenarios.
  • Familiarity with evidence-based practices and therapeutic modalities pertinent to a wide range of mental health disorders.
